Gelson Dala Career
Born in Luanda, Gelson started his career with C.D. Primeiro de Agosto before being scouted by Portugal’s S.L. Benfica in July 2015. He scored 23 goals in 27 games as his team won the Girabola in 2016, and later signed for Sporting Clube de Portugal for undisclosed fees.
Gelson made his debut for Sporting B in LigaPro in January 2017, scoring 13 goals in 17 games in his first season. He was called up to Jorge Jesus’ main squad for the Primeira Liga match at C.D. Feirense on 13 May but made his top-flight debut eight days later in the final match of the season.
Gelson made his international debut for Angola on 13 June 2015, scoring twice in a 4–0 victory against the Central African Republic. He scored both goals in a win over Swaziland in Luanda on 4 July and scored a brace in the African Cup of Nations 2024 on January 20. He also scored a first-half brace for Angola in their Round of 16 win over Namibia on 27 January 2024.
